A South Korean-made one-way attack drone failed twice during sea trials this week, plunging into the water off Busan moments after launch and dealing a setback to the country’s push for a low-cost strike weapon that officials say rivals systems used by Russia and Iran.
The Agency for Defense Development (ADD) and the Republic of Korea Navy conducted the test aboard the amphibious ship ROKS Marado in waters south of Busan.
The first drone launched at 3:30 p.m. local time from a rocket-assisted launcher, climbed briefly, then crashed into the sea. A second drone failed in nearly identical fashion about two hours later.
ADD officials initially suspected an alignment problem but said on August 27 that flight data and wreckage recovered from the sea are still being analyzed. Telemetry showed the rocket boosters separated normally, the propeller engaged and the engine reached normal RPM, officials said, leaving the precise cause of the crashes unclear.
The drone had completed roughly 30 land-based test flights without incident before the failed sea trials, according to the ADD.
The state-run Yonhap news agency said the “navy was forced to abort the combat test of a loitering munition, as the drone, set to strike a target boat nearby, plunged into the sea shortly after the launch.
South Korea has been developing the loitering munition, known as the Korea Low-cost Uncrewed Combat Attack System (K-LUCAS) as a low-cost strike option that could be launched from larger warships.
Officials describe it as more advanced than Russia’s Lancet or Iran’s Shahed drones, saying all core components were developed domestically.
The K-Lucas features a distinct tailless delta-wing platform paired with a rear-mounted pusher propeller and a compact, integrated fuselage. It is very similar to Iran’s Shahed-136.
The drone is designed for about 10 hours of endurance, a cruise speed of roughly 130 kilometers per hour, and long-range operation via satellite link. It carries electro-optical and infrared sensors and a modular payload designed for reconnaissance, target acquisition and tracking.
Three South Korean defense contractors worked on the program: Korean Air built the airframe, LIG Aerospace supplied the rocket propulsion system and launcher, and Hanwha Systems provided ground control equipment.
The failed tests complicate South Korea’s timeline for fielding a cost-effective naval strike capability and underscore the technical difficulty of adapting one-way attack drones — a weapon category proven mainly in land warfare — for use at sea.
